Home > Socket Error > 10035 Error Socket

10035 Error Socket

Contents

When bind is called with a wildcard address (involving ADDR_ANY), a WSAEADDRINUSE error could be delayed until the specific address is committed. It can also be returned by setsockopt if an attempt is made to set SO_KEEPALIVE on a connection that has already failed. How is it "overkill" to be correct? Subsequent operations fail with WSAECONNRESET. click site

WSAEPROCLIM 10067 Too many processes. It is normal for WSAEWOULDBLOCK to be reported as the result from calling connect on a nonblocking SOCK_STREAM socket, since some time must elapse for the connection to be established. I write two programsne is to send data,another is to receive data,and I register a message function,Look: Code: WSAAsyncSelect(m_sock,m_hWnd,WM_RNET,FD_READ); void CTcpFSDlg::OnRNet(WPARAM wParam,LPARAM lParam) { char recvbuf[100]; int retval,err; while(1) { retval=recv((SOCKET)wParam,recvbuf,100,0); What is the right answer for this question, with 4 different conditions Why write an entire bash script in functions?

Socket Error 10054

The application has tried to determine the status of an overlapped operation which is not yet completed. You could try checking in Windows Task Manager and see what's what. #3 (permalink) 04-04-2016, 7:12 PM sandman20 Member Join Date: Apr 2010 Location: Australia Posts: 13 The name is not an official host name or alias, or it cannot be found in the database(s) being queried. Returned when a provider does not return SUCCESS and does not provide an extended error code.

An invalid or unrecognized service type was found in the QoS flowspec. So it's mainly some additional, not very exciting code to write :-) (luckily, in 3.2 we have a cross-platform gettimeofday() abstraction in pytime.h which will ease things quite a bit) msg116817 The support for the specified socket type does not exist in this address family. Socket Error 10038 This indicates that some sort of nonrecoverable error occurred during a database lookup.

A message sent on a datagram socket was larger than the internal message buffer or some other network limit, or the buffer used to receive a datagram was smaller than the These error codes and a short text description associated with an error code are defined in the Winerror.h header file. This error is returned from operations on nonblocking sockets that cannot be completed immediately, for example recv when no data is queued to be read from the socket. A socket operation encountered a dead host.

the data arrival event is handled by the same socks for different client.. Socket Error Errno 10035 It is normal for WSAEWOULDBLOCK to be reported as the result from calling connect on a nonblocking SOCK_STREAM socket, since some time must elapse for the connection to be established. See https://lkml.org/lkml/2011/6/18/76 MSDN select says; For other sockets, readability means that queued data is available for reading such that a call to recv, WSARecv, WSARecvFrom, or recvfrom is guaranteed not to msg116814 - (view) Author: Charles-François Natali (neologix) * Date: 2010-09-18 17:09 Unfortunately, select doesn't necessarily update the timeout variable with the remaining time, so we can't rely on this.

Socket Error 10053

Operations that were in progress fail with WSAENETRESET. Now these exceptional paths cannot be tested. Socket Error 10054 WSAEMSGSIZE 10040 Message too long. Socket Error 10060 This error is returned if either a service provider's DLL could not be loaded (LoadLibrary failed) or the provider's WSPStartup or NSPStartup function failed.

I changed the code in to; s = select.select([self._socket], [], [], timeout)[0] if not s: raise NoData try: buffer_ = self._socket.recv(length) except socket.error as inst: if (gaius.utils.Platform.WINDOWS and 10035 == inst.args[0]) get redirected here It is normal for WSAEWOULDBLOCK to be reported as the result from calling connect on a nonblocking SOCK_STREAM socket, since some time must elapse for the connection to be established. __________________ Reply With Quote Mar 2nd, 2009,06:26 AM #2 iProgrammer View Profile View Forum Posts Member Join Date Feb 2009 Posts 38 Re: [winsock] error 10035 Are you under Windows Vista? Creating a game, from start to finish Recent additions How to create a shared library on Linux with GCC - December 30, 2011 Enum classes and nullptr in C++11 - Socket Error 10061

WTF??? Either the socket handle parameter did not reference a valid socket, or for select, a member of an fd_set was not valid. This error is returned by the WSCGetProviderInfo and WSCGetProviderInfo32 functions if the protocol entry specified could not be found. navigate to this website Reply With Quote Mar 2nd, 2009,09:12 PM #8 pannam View Profile View Forum Posts Thread Starter Hyperactive Member Join Date Feb 2008 Posts 327 Re: [winsock] error 10035 Originally Posted by

WSASYSNOTREADY 10091 Network subsystem is unavailable. What Is A Socket Error msg117549 - (view) Author: Antoine Pitrou (pitrou) * Date: 2010-09-28 21:24 Committed in 3.2 in r85074. That documentation doesn't seem to describe the same kind of situation; it is about delayed notification through Windows messages (if you read the sequence they given in example, it's quite logical

WOOHOO . . . ?

The error is infrequent, but it is happening in my situation without a VM. That they are not trying to use more than one Windows Sockets implementation simultaneously. WSAENAMETOOLONG 10063 Name too long. Socket Error 10054 Connection Reset By Peer msg116815 - (view) Author: Jean-Paul Calderone (exarkun) * Date: 2010-09-18 17:11 > Unfortunately, select doesn't necessarily update the timeout variable with the remaining time, so we can't rely on this.

msg125674 - (view) Author: Antoine Pitrou (pitrou) * Date: 2011-01-07 18:30 I will not bother backporting myself but an other core developer can do it if (s)he desires. Return code/valueDescription WSA_INVALID_HANDLE 6 Specified event object handle is invalid. This error occurs if an application attempts to bind a socket to an IP address/port that has already been used for an existing socket, or a socket that was not closed http://gatoisland.com/socket-error/10035-socket-error-code.php for even i did google around about this error..

If you want to use an if statement like the crummy MSDN example (which is the reason this took so long to get past!!) // Connect to server. The file handle reference is no longer available. WSAEPROVIDERFAILEDINIT 10106 Service provider failed to initialize. Pay attention to the last phrase: 10035: WSAEWOULDBLOCK.

Thus it may be safer to use O_NONBLOCK on sockets that should not block. Solution: This is a temporary condition and later calls to the same routine may complete normally. Downloads and tools Windows 10 dev tools Visual Studio Windows SDK Windows Store badges Essentials API reference (Windows apps) API reference (desktop apps) Code samples How-to guides (Windows apps) Learning resources Alert Moderator Like (1) Re: SAP Log on PAD+Error No : 10035 +WSAEWOULDBLOCK Ahmed Ibrahim Jul 25, 2012 1:31 PM (in response to Srikanthan Lakshminarayanan) Currently Being Moderated Hello members,I have

This error is returned from operations on nonblocking sockets that cannot be completed immediately, for example recv when no data is queued to be read from the socket. Related « Working with cURL:: Getting started the easy way (onWin32) alec baldwin on lipton'sshow » 4 Comments bobobobo Posted January 26, 2009 at 11:13 pm Permalink addendum: it turns out I've only seen it happen on Windows XP running on a dual core VMWare VM. Listening on TCP port 20001 Accepted connection from localhost on port 52384 TCP error = 10035 [A non-blocking socket operation could not be completed immediately] Listening on TCP port 20001 Accepted

© Copyright 2017 gatoisland.com. All rights reserved.